16-yil 2019-mayda Ansible konfiguratsiyani boshqarish tizimining yangi versiyasi chiqdi.
Asosiy o'zgarishlar:
- Ansible to'plamlari va kontent nomlari uchun eksperimental yordam. Ansible kontentni endi to'plamga to'plash va nomlar bo'shliqlari orqali murojaat qilish mumkin. Bu tegishli modullarni/rollarni/plaginlarni almashish, tarqatish va o'rnatishni osonlashtiradi, ya'ni. nom maydonlari orqali muayyan tarkibga kirish qoidalari kelishilgan.
- Python tarjimoni kashfiyoti - Python modulini maqsadda birinchi marta ishga tushirganingizda, Ansible maqsadli platforma uchun foydalanish uchun to'g'ri standart Python tarjimonini topishga harakat qiladi (sukut bo'yicha/usr/bin/python). Ushbu xatti-harakatni ansible_python_interpreter o'rnatish yoki config orqali o'zgartirishingiz mumkin.
- Eski CLI argumentlari, masalan: --sudo, --sudo-user, --ask-sudo-pass, -su, --su-user va --ask-su-pass o'chirildi va -- bilan almashtirilishi kerak. bo'lish, --foydalanuvchiga aylanish, --bo'lish-metod va --so'rash-bo'lish-o'tish.
- Bo'lish funksiyasi plagin arxitekturasiga ko'chirildi va yanada moslashtirildi.
Ko'p sonli kichik o'zgarishlar ham mavjud, masalan, Windows uchun ssh transportini eksperimental qo'llab-quvvatlash (endi siz Windows-da winrm-ni sozlashingiz shart emas, faqat Windows 10-ga o'rnatilgan openssh-dan foydalaning.)
Manba: linux.org.ru